Breach of Security definition

Breach of Security means the occurrence of unauthorised access to or use of the Premises, the Services, the Contractor system or any ICT or data (including the Authority’s Data) used by the Authority or the Contractor in connection with this Contract.
Breach of Security or “Breach” means unauthorized acquisition of computerized data that compromises the security, confidentiality, or integrity of sensitive personal information including data that is encrypted if the person accessing the data has the key required to decrypt the data.
Breach of Security means the occurrence of: any unauthorised access to or use of the Services, the Sites and/or any Information and Communication Technology (“ICT”), information or data (including the Confidential Information and the Customer Data) used by the Customer and/or the Supplier in connection with this Call Off Contract; and/or the loss and/or unauthorised disclosure of any information or data (including the Confidential Information and the Customer Data), including any copies of such information or data, used by the Customer and/or the Supplier in connection with this Call Off Contract, in either case as more particularly set out in the security requirements in the Security Policy;

Breach of Security means the unauthorized acquisition or acquisition without valid authorization of computerized data that compromises the security, confidentiality, or integrity of personal information maintained by a business. “Personal Information” shall mean any information concerning a person which, because of name, number, xxxx or other identifier, can be used to identify such person. “Private Information” shall mean personal information in combination with any one or more of the following data elements, when either the personal information or the data information or the data element is not encrypted or encrypted with an encryption key that has also been acquired: (i) social security number; (ii) driver’s license number or non-driver identification cards number; or (iii) account number, credit or debit card number, in combination with any required security code, access code, or password which would permit access to an individual’s financial account. CONTRACTOR additionally undertakes to, solely at its own cost and expense, provide any requisite notices that either CONTRACTOR or AGENCY would have to provide pursuant to NY CLS Gen Bus §899-aa and NY CLS State Technology Law §208, or any other applicable statute, both on behalf of CONTRACTOR and on behalf of AGENCY. CONTRACTOR’s notification shall include but not be limited to a description of the categories of information that were, or are reasonably believed, to have been acquired by a person without valid authorization, including specification of which of the elements of personal information and private information were, or are reasonably believed to have been, so acquired, or as otherwise provided for by applicable law.
